About the Group of Eight Universities in Australia

Formed in 1999, the Go8 is a coalition of Australia’s Top Research-Intensive Universities, all located in the country’s six major metropolitan cities. According to the QS World University Rankings 2025, all Eight Universities are ranked in the world’s top 100, with three making it into the top 20.

The Go8 plays a key role in shaping Australia’s higher education and research landscape. It’s known for building strong international partnerships and leading the way in long-term, sustainable education and research policies. The group has strong alliances with top institutions in countries and also works closely with major education groups in the UK, the US, Canada, and Japan. Why Study at Group of Eight Universities in Australia?

The Go8 educates over 150,000 international students both onshore and offshore. In fact, one in every three international students in Australia is enrolled at a Go8 University. That kind of preference doesn’t happen without a good reason. So, here are some of the key aspects that make the Go8 a top choice for students around the world.

  • Globally Recognised Research Excellence: Over 99% of research conducted at Go8 Universities is rated world-class or above.
  • Higher Student Success Rates: Undergraduate retention and success rates at Go8 Universities are consistently above the national average.
  • Leaders in Science & Engineering: The Go8 produces more than 50% of Australia’s Science Graduates and over 40% of its Engineering Graduates.
  • Outstanding Employability: Six Go8 Universities feature in the top 100 of the QS Graduate Employability Rankings.
  • Producing World Leaders: Every Nobel Prize Winner educated at an Australian University studied at a Go8 Institution.

List of Group of Eight Universities in Australia

All Go8 Universities are located along the edges of Australia, giving you access to the country’s stunning coastal beauty. From the serene shores of the Indian Ocean in the West to the Southern Ocean down South, each campus offers breathtaking natural surroundings.

Here we have listed the Go8 Universities.

  1. The University of Melbourne
  2. The University of Sydney
  3. The University of New South Wales Sydney
  4. Australian National University
  5. Monash University
  6. The University of Queensland
  7. The University of Western Australia
  8. The University of Adelaide

The University of New South Wales, Sydney

The University of New South Wales (UNSW) is one of Australia’s Top-Ranked Institutions, globally renowned for its excellence in Teaching and Research. With over 16,000 international students, UNSW has a vibrant and diverse community spread across its campuses in Kensington and Paddington (UNSW Sydney) and UNSW Canberra. The University offers extensive opportunities for Interdisciplinary Study, with programs taught by internationally recognized academics and industry-leading professionals.

For five consecutive years, UNSW has been rated as Australia’s Most Employable University, reflecting its strong focus on career readiness and professional development. Moreover, UNSW supports the number of startups founded through technologies developed on campus, making it a hub for aspiring changemakers.

✅ Monash University

Monash University was founded in 1958 and is the Second Oldest University in Victoria and much more than Australia’s Largest University. It is a Modern, Global, Research-Intensive Institution known for delivering excellence in Education and Research both in Australia and across the Indo-Pacific region.

Monash operates six campuses, including three international teaching locations, offering students a truly global learning experience. The University has a vibrant and diverse community of over 86,000 students and more than 500,000 alumni spread across 150+ countries. With an Employability Rate of 72%, the University is also recognized as one of the top institutions globally for producing career-ready graduates.

✅ The University of Queensland

The University of Queensland (UQ) was established in 1909 and has built a strong legacy of Research Excellence, Robust Industry Partnerships, and Outstanding Teaching. UQ’s high rankings are driven by factors such as faculty Citations, a Diverse International Faculty, and Extensive Global Research Networks. UQ operates four campuses across Queensland, which include St Lucia (the main campus), Gatton, Dutton Park, and Herston.

Together, these campuses host over 55,000 students, with approximately 21,500 international students from more than 141 countries. Adding to its appeal, UQ boasts a Graduate Employability Rate of 81%, making it one of the top choices for international students seeking strong career prospects in Australia.

✅ The University of Western Australia

The University of Western Australia (UWA) was established in 1911 as the First University in the state and stands out as the only Go8 University in Western Australia. With its main campus in Crawley, Perth, beautifully set along the Swan River, UWA offers a perfect mix of Heritage Charm and Modern Academic Facilities. UWA also operates additional campuses in Claremont and Albany, each fostering a unique and engaging learning environment.

Altogether, these campuses welcome over 27,000 students, including nearly 8,000 international students from 115 countries. When it comes to career outcomes, UWA shines with an impressive Graduate Employability Rate of 91.20%, making it a top University for strong job prospects.

✅ The University of Adelaide

The University of Adelaide was founded in the year 1874 and is one of Australia’s oldest and most respected institutions, offering a rich blend of tradition, academic excellence, and groundbreaking research. With four campuses, three in South Australia and one in Melbourne, Victoria, the University provides students with diverse and enriching learning environments.

Remarkably, the University of Adelaide is one of only three Universities globally involved in Major Scientific Advancements. It hosts a vibrant community of around 23,905 students, including many international learners. The University boasts a Graduate Placement Rate of 70% and a legacy of distinguished alumni, including five Nobel Laureates, Australia’s first female Prime Minister, and over 100 Rhodes Scholars.

Go8 Universities in Australia Eligibility Criteria

While the entry requirements for Group of Eight Universities may vary depending on the Study Level and Program, the basic eligibility criteria remain largely consistent across institutions. That’s why we’ve simplified it below.

For Master’s Degree

  • A recognised Bachelor's Degree from an Accredited Institution or an Equivalent Qualification.
  • Minimum Academic Requirements vary by program, with some programs requiring specific prerequisite knowledge or professional experience.
  • English Language Proficiency Requirements include IELTS, TOEFL, or PTE Academic.
  • Standardised test requirements, such as GMAT or GRE, may be required for certain programs.

For Bachelor’s Degree

  • A Higher Secondary Certificate (HSC) or an equivalent International Qualification.
  • Minimum Academic Requirements, such as specific grades or scores, may vary based on the program.
  • English Language Proficiency Requirements include IELTS, TOEFL, or PTE Academic.
  • Standardised Test Requirements, such as the SAT are optional.

In addition, you are often required to submit a Personal Statement or Essay that outlines your Academic Background, Career Goals, Interests, and Involvement in Extracurricular Activities. If there is an academic gap in your profile, a gap justification letter along with relevant supporting documents may also be necessary.

4. What are the Work-Hour Limits for international students at Go8 Universities?

International students enrolled at Go8 Universities are allowed to work up to 48 hours per fortnight during the academic semester, in line with the latest Australian Government regulations.

5. What is the duration of the Post Study Work Visa for Go8 Postgraduates?

Postgraduate students graduating from any of the Group of Eight (Go8) universities in Australia are generally eligible for a Post Study Work Visa (PSW) valid for 3 to 4 years. For Undergraduate students, the PSW visa duration ranges from 2 to 3 years, depending on factors such as the level of qualification and the regional location of the university.
